 Quick acting valves

A quick-acting isolating valve including a valve body having a fixed seat defining an opening through which fluid may flow and co-acting therewith a movable head carried on a stem which is provided with a piston reciprocable in a piston chamber formed in the valve body, there being a fluid outlet from the chamber permitting discharge of fluid from the chamber upon movement of the piston within the chamber when the movable head moves toward or away from its fixed seat and means for effecting progressive restriction of fluid flow through the outlet as the movable head approaches the position of abutment with the fixed seat.

DETAILED DESCRIPTION I claim: 1.
A quick acting isolating valve comprising in combination a valve body having a fixed seat defining an opening through which connected system fluid may flow in a path between an inlet and an outlet, a moveable head adapted to cooperate with said seat to open and close said opening to fluid flow, said head being carried on a stem which is provided with a piston reciprocable in a piston chamber formed in the valve body substantially isolated from the fluid flow path, means operatively effective for applying system pressure to both sides of said piston, auxiliary valve means selectively operable between a first position for retaining system fluid pressure at the underside of said piston and a second position relieving system fluid pressure from the underside of said piston to enable movement of said head toward said seat, a fluid outlet from the chamber communicating the underside of said piston with said auxiliary valve means and effective when said auxiliary valve means is in said second position to permit discharge of system fluid from the chamber upon movement of the piston within the chamber as the moveable head moves toward said seat and means for effecting progressive restriction of fluid flow through the outlet to cushion movement of said head as the moveable head approaches the position of abutment with said seat.
2.
A valve according to claim 1 wherein the means for effecting progressive restriction of fluid flow from the piston chamber comprises at least one fixed orifice in the chamber progressively restricted in aperture by the movement of the piston and stem.
3.
A valve according to claim 2 wherein one or more fixed orifices are provided in an end wall of the chamber, and the piston stem provides the means for restricting in aperture each of said orifices.
4.
A valve according to claim 3 wherein a fixed orifice is formed in the end wall of the chamber as the mouth of a sleeve in which the stem of the piston reciprocally moves and the stem is of variable cross section over the portion which co-acts with the mouth of the sleeve so that the cross-sectional area of the aperture between the stem and the mouth of the sleeve varies as the stem moves in the sleeve
